Barrington Levy

Known in Jamaica as the mellow canary, Barrington Levy’s remarkably mellifluous voice has made him a hit maker in both reggae and dancehall. After beginning his career as a young vocalist in the Channel One studio for Junjo Lawes, Levy was able to continue his momentum in the mid-1980s with two Jah Screw-produced hits, Under Mi Sensi and Here I Come. These examples of the more uptempo dancehall pure singjay style made him one of the most successful Jamaican vocalists of all time. Barrington, who is still in top form and owns his own radio station, Roses FM, in his home parish of Clarendon, continues to tour the world with his huge catalog of hits.
